1. Metal and Steel Properties

Key Concepts & Definitions

  • Metallic appearance of metals: Metals are characterized by their shiny, reflective surface, which is due to their ability to reflect light because of free electrons in their structure, giving them a distinctive "metallic" look (source content).

  • Good conductors of heat and electricity: Metals possess high electrical and thermal conductivity because their free electrons allow easy transfer of energy, making them efficient conductors (source content).

  • Pure metals are soft and malleable: In their natural, chemically pure form, metals tend to be soft and easily shaped without breaking, due to their crystalline structure and lack of impurities (source content).

  • Impurities improve metal strength: The addition of impurities or alloying elements enhances the strength and durability of metals by hindering dislocation movement within the crystal lattice, thus improving their structural properties (source content).
